Renald, Whisperclaw, Glimmer, and Ironvine continue their perilous quest to climb the Tower of Abell, but danger looms on all sides. As a sinister coup unfolds in the city of Denzen, Renald, Glimmer, and Whisperclaw are captured by the mysterious Inner Circle, loyal to the most dangerous bounty hunter, Vanhiel. With the balance of power shifting and the fate of the House of Wind at stake, the guild must face the Sovereign's Challenge and find a way to survive. As tensions rise, alliances shift, and battles against ancient forces rage, the Black Raven Guild is thrust into a deadly game of power, betrayal, and survival. Will they find the strength to topple the Inner Circle and complete their journey up the Tower of Abell, or will they fall to the dark forces threatening to tear the city apart?

    In the age of gods and mortals, there stood a colossal tower piercing the heavens. This magnificent structure was the creation of Abell, the supreme deity, a being of immense power and wisdom. When Abell presented his creation, he vowed to grant a single wish to any mortal who could reach its summit. The challenge was laid, and the call to ascend the Tower echoed throughout the land.

    —The Tower of Abell

    The Characters And Story Thus Far

    After narrowly escaping the clutches of the Sellsword knights in Amacedia, the Black Raven Guild began their journey towards the secret dungeon that would take them to the first floor boss room. However, their journey was cut short when a Bounty Hunter sent by Glimmer’s father, named Vanhiel, captured Glimmer and teleported to the city of Denzen, the House of Wind.

    Renald and Whisperclaw snuck into Denzen in an attempt to find and save Glimmer. Meanwhile Ironvine, Goldenclaw, and Liaz traveled with King, the wild King Boar, in order to secure an escape route for the others in Denzen. Glimmer met with his father again for the first time since he ran away from home to find his brother Glam.

    Upon arriving in the city, Renald, Whisperclaw, and Glimmer found themselves in the midst of a coup against Glimmer’s father by the members of the Inner Circle. After trying to fight their way out of the city, all three of them ended up getting captured by the members of the Inner Circle. Liaz, Goldenclaw, and Ironvine fight a pair of statues, one of which is of the Goddess Celestria. Upon defeating them, the trio discovered a chest full of teleportation feathers.

    Now Renald, Whisperclaw, and Glimmer are facing a royal execution and the balance of all Bounty Hunter society is on the brink of total collapse. The story moves forward into the next act and our heroes may have to face an even more treacherous journey ahead.
